Oct 31, 2023 · Product Details. Invesco QQQ is an exchange-traded fund based on the Nasdaq-100 Index ®. The Fund will, under most circumstances, consist of all of stocks in the Index. The Index includes 100 of the largest domestic and international nonfinancial companies listed on the Nasdaq Stock Market based on market capitalization.

NASDAQ, Nasdaq-100 Index, Nasdaq-100 Index Tracking Stock and QQQ are trade/service marks of The Nasdaq Stock Market, Inc. and have been licensed for use by Invesco, QQQ's sponsor.Invesco’s flagship fund is the Nasdaq 100 ETF, QQQ. QQQ was developed as a marketing tool by Nasdaq, and ownership was transferred to PowerShares, which was acquired by Invesco in 2006. Invesco generates no profit from QQQ, fees are split between the trustee (The Bank of New York Mellon) and Nasdaq.
